Output 43370d12606a1c42ebe71959204347396da0cc1d38b1d721b467d3f2ac7af4ec:0

value
1733100
script pubkey
OP_HASH160 OP_PUSHBYTES_20 20e71e77d68240b5008b1a655600c39ca0c2da0e OP_EQUAL
address
34gzR7WgSdK6aZvqyYYUcgZ8mtmozy5Hyf
transaction
43370d12606a1c42ebe71959204347396da0cc1d38b1d721b467d3f2ac7af4ec
confirmations
272585
spent
true